Springsteen to Perform at Tony Awards on Sunday

Springsteen fans are in for a treat this weekend. It was announced on Wednesday that The Boss will be making a rare television appearance at the Tony Awards Ceremony, which will be aired on CBS at 8pm, Sunday, June 10th.

The rock legend will be performing a selection from his hit show Springsteen on Broadway – giving the public a glimpse at a performance that most won’t have the opportunity to experience. Tickets for the thrice-extended production can cost as much as $850 and are once again sold out.

Springsteen on Broadwaywhich debuted in October 2017 and is scheduled to end on December 15, 2018 – is not actually eligible for Tony Award consideration. Due to the scarcity of tickets and the speed at which they sold-out, Springsteen decided not to release any complementary tickets to Tony voters or the press, a requirement for consideration. However, it was announced at the beginning of May that Springsteen would be recognized this year with a special Tony Award for his historic run of performances.

The 72nd Annual Tony Awards will take place at Radio City Music Hall in New York City and will be hosted by Sara Bareilles and Josh Groban. The three hour show will also feature appearances by Robert De Niro, Kerry Washington, Jim Parsons, Claire Danes, John Leguizamo, Andrew Lloyd Webber, Patti LuPone, Katharine McPhee, Tina Fey, Billy Joel, Matthew Morrison, Kelli O’Hara, Zachary Quinto and Andrew Rannells
